Lynne 08-06-2009 01:58 PM

If you store the album images in the file system, and put that directory above your public_html folder (just like the attachment folder and just as recommended), then you should not be able to see them if they are linked on another site (unless the person viewing them is also a member of the site and has the correct permissions to view them). If you want to do the same with thumbnails, I think there is some option to disallow publicly linking to them.
